ABL 1 Touch are a market leading vehicle repair business since 1994, working in partnership with insurance companies. ABL 1 Touch prides itself not only in the quality of its work but in providing excellent customer service.
As we continue to grow, ABL 1 Touch are looking to recruit a Parts Advisor (part -time hours) to join their Team based in Aylesford.
As a Parts Advisor, you will play a crucial role in our company’s success by providing exceptional customer service and expertise in parts and accessories. You will be responsible for identifying, sourcing, and ordering the correct parts for their vehicles, as well as maintaining accurate inventory records. This role requires strong organisational skills, a passion for the automotive industry, and a dedication to meeting customer needs.
Responsibilities of a Parts Advisor will include:
Review and order parts based on workshop assessments in a timely manner
Utilise computer systems and parts catalogues to identify and locate required parts
Process invoice transactions accurately and efficiently
Handle parts returns to ensure all credits are accounted for
Maintain accurate records of parts transactions and inventory levels
Budget / profitability management
Collaborate with service technicians and other team members to ensure timely and accurate fulfilment of orders
Stay updated on new parts, accessories, and industry trends through continuous learning
Skills and experience required as a Parts Advisor:
Previous experience in automotive parts sales, dealership environment, or related field is preferred.
Strong customer service and interpersonal skills with the ability to build rapport and maintain relationships with customers / internal stakeholders
Proficient computer skills and experience with parts catalogue software and inventory management systems
Detail-oriented with excellent organisational and time management skills
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ment
Strong problem-solving skills and ability to think on your feet
Willingness to continuously update knowledge of automotive parts and industry trends.
· Ability to support physically demanding tasks related to parts storage, including handling, lifting, and organising stock
· Competent in using computer systems for inventory management and administrative tasks
· Essential: Full, valid driving licence with willingness to undertake inter-site parts transfers, collections, and delivery activities

About ABL 1Touch
Our story is simple. We’ve grown by doing the job better.
ABL started as a family run business over 30 years ago. As we grew, that background and experience gave us our ambition.
So, in 2015 we founded the 1Touch Repair Group with small, innovative, technically smart centres. Each providing an alternative to the large-scale industry sites. They still do. Insurers and clients enjoyed the difference, so we added more. And at the end of 2020, backed by Private Equity investment, ABL and 1Touch Repair became ABL 1Touch.
